Watch: AGE Share Lyric Video For "Trust"

Hackney, East London electronic/indie duo AGE (made up of May Jen Cosgrave and Gavin Dwight) have shared a lyric video for their catchy single "Trust".

The song is part of our current playlist and came out earlier this month. It taken from their upcoming debut EP, ‘Crush’, set to arrive on March 29th. 

For the EP, they have worked with Paddy Baird (Shibashi, a Two Door Cinema Club side project), who was at the time in the middle of tracking the Swimming Tapes debut record.

Single of the Week January 17/2014: The Hidden Cameras "Year of the Spawn"

Our new Single of the week is "Year of the Spawn" by Canadian pop collective The Hidden Cameras.

The song is  a dark, psychedelic, pop piece with sweeping atmospheric elements and is taken from the band's upcoming sixth studio album 'Age', which will be out on January 21 through Evil Evil/Outside Music.

With 'Year of the Spawn', there are trumpets, trombones, a French horn, and behind this thicket, between the ghostly overtones, the ice-cold drum beat of Bauhaus’ “Bela Lugosi’s Dead” flickers throughout the second verse. Chilly Gonzales is on the piano. Band leader, Joel Gibb works like a graphic artist, he engineers meticulous sound-sculptures and collages whose exactitude stays concealed at first behind an aesthetic of extremely harmonious, yet also dreary, pop music.
